What does disposal group including discontinued operation finance lease rightofuse assets net mean?
This reflects the net book value of right-of-use assets associated with finance leases that are part of a disposal group or discontinued operation. It captures the value of leased infrastructure or equipment that the company is no longer utilizing as part of its core ongoing business. This metric is essential for understanding the financial impact of exiting specific lease obligations and operational sites.
